Есть ли в проводнике Windows 8 столбец FolderSize (или восстанавливается API-интерфейс обработчика столбцов)?

56784
Synetech

Одной из самых больших претензий к Windows Vista (и 7) было то, что она удалила API, который позволяет разработчикам создавать обработчики столбцов, и поэтому полезные программы, такие как Размер папки, больше не могут функционировать .

Кажется, что многие люди сообщали об «ошибке» и жаловались, но до сих пор не было выпущено ни одного обновления, обеспечивающего поддержку расширений оболочки для обработки столбцов. Я знаю, что это длинный путь, но Microsoft наконец-то выслушала пользователей и либо восстановила возможность добавлять обработчики столбцов, чтобы размер папки мог снова работать, либо, по крайней мере, добавила встроенный столбец для отображения папки (и подпапки). ) размеры?

Чтобы было ясно, меня не интересует общий размер какой-либо отдельной папки ( для этого отлично работает диалоговое окно « Свойства »), цель состоит в том, чтобы иметь визуальный доступ ко всем папкам в каталоге и иметь возможность сортировать их по размеру.

11
Кажется, что это должно идти на Stackoverflow. Josiah 12 лет назад 0
Ставки у них нет и будут делать что-нибудь по этому вопросу. Альтернативный файловый браузер - решение, к которому больше всего обратится. Moab 12 лет назад 0
@ Ace, речь идет не о программировании, а о том, поддерживает ли Windows 8 расширения оболочки с обработчиками столбцов и / или имеет ли она (* finally *) столбец размера папки. Synetech 12 лет назад 0
@ Moab, к сожалению, мне действительно * нравится * Explorer. `: -o` Я пробовал разные другие оболочки, и они мне никогда не нравились; они были либо слишком загромождены, либо слишком ограничены, либо расплывчатыми / нестабильными. Исследователь (по крайней мере, пока), кажется, устанавливает правильный баланс - по большей части. Пойди разберись. Synetech 12 лет назад 0
Я только что проверил, и он, кажется, не встроен. Тем не менее. nhinkle 12 лет назад 0
*> Я только что проверил, и он, кажется, не встроен. Все еще. * (Большой) \ * вздох \ *. Я не понимаю аргумент о том, что он будет уничтожать диск при перечислении, если он выключен по умолчанию. ☹ Synetech 12 лет назад 0
Вы пробовали Q-dir? Moab 12 лет назад 0
@ Моаб, да. Synetech 12 лет назад 0
Хм, что интересно, через пару часов после публикации этого вопроса я получил уведомление о новом сообщении от кого-то из сообщества MS [тема] (http://answers.microsoft.com/en-us/windows/forum/ windows_vista-files / display-folder-sizes-in-windows-explorer / 2a687649-c233-4553-a1a8-4f3de6ab5cba) об этой проблеме. К сожалению, это был просто еще один человек ворчать. Synetech 12 лет назад 0
Я не знаю, будет ли это связано, но если папка находится в корзине, вы можете увидеть размер папки как сортируемую опцию ... David McGowan 8 лет назад 0

4 ответа на вопрос

7
George Duckett

Это не прямой ответ на вопрос, но, возможно, делает его немного проще:

http://www.windows7hacker.com/index.php/2012/05/windows-7-tip-quickly-find-the-folder-size-in-the-folder-tooltip-in-windows-explorer/

Имейте в виду, что для больших папок требуется некоторое время, а в некоторых случаях даются оценки.

enter image description here enter image description here

Информация о размере во всплывающих подсказках доступна во всех версиях Windows, но, к сожалению, она не только требует ручного перемещения курсора по каждому элементу в отдельности и ожидания секунды или двух для задержки всплывающей подсказки, но и не позволяет сортировать элементы, которые это очень важно, в противном случае вы можете просто получить доступ к диалоговому окну * Properties * отдельной папки вместо того, чтобы возиться с подсказками. Synetech 12 лет назад 0
Да, это не совсем оптимальное решение, просто подумал, что я предложу его, пока никто не ответил. George Duckett 12 лет назад 0
Это не вопрос оптимальности, к сожалению, это не решение вообще. @nhinkle на самом деле * предоставил * ответ (в виде комментария), чтобы он (пока) не был встроенным. Никто не прокомментировал, работают ли расширения оболочки, но я был бы весьма удивлен, если бы сделал. Synetech 12 лет назад 0
6
Sarah Williams

Я добавил ссылку на ответ syntech, но он его проигнорировал. Я предлагаю бесплатный инструмент Folder Size .

Мне нравится это лучше, чем то, что предложил syntech, потому что этот инструмент обеспечивает более точные результаты, работает быстрее и не имеет такого загроможденного интерфейса. Последняя версия может перечислять системные и резервные папки и отображать отчет об использовании диска лучше, чем Windows Explorer. В то время как Windows Explorer сообщал, что на моем SSD использовалось 98 ГБ, этот инструмент сообщил, что на самом деле было использовано 116 ГБ. Попробуйте. enter image description here

Я ничего не игнорировал; [ваши изменения были рассмотрены и отклонены] (http://superuser.com/review/suggested-edits/213559) другими пользователями за то, что они слишком мелкие. Ваш новый пост лучше, но на самом деле это не ответ на заданный вопрос. Я * не * спрашивал «как я могу увидеть размеры папок в Windows 8»? Это уже хорошо задокументированный вопрос со многими ответами (включая тот, который вы предложили). Вопрос, который я * на самом деле * задал, состоял в том, был ли в Windows 8 ** встроенный ** столбец размера папки или же он повторно включил интерфейс IColumnProvider, который использовал FolderSize. Я только упомянул другие как неидеальные обходные пути. Synetech 10 лет назад 0
Кроме того, Размер папки - это коммерческий продукт, который может привести к тому, что они отклонят ваше редактирование, тем более что вы упомянули Mind Gems в 60% своих сообщений. (Плюс, у него нет вида древовидной карты, как у других, которые я упомянул.) Несмотря на это, ваши аргументы в пользу его использования приветствуются, хотя на самом деле это не ответ, это должен быть комментарий, но у вас нет пока достаточно комментариев, чтобы оставлять комментарии, поэтому вам или кому-то еще нужно пометить его, чтобы модератор преобразовал его. Для справки, [original FolderSize] (http://foldersize.sourceforge.net) теперь включает в себя «обходной» обходной путь для поддержки Vista и выше. Synetech 10 лет назад 0
Спасибо тебе за пояснение. Чтобы ответить на ваш вопрос: такой информации нет и лучше ее не будет, если только она не предназначена для другой файловой системы. Зачем? Довольно просто Эта информация недоступна в файловой системе и должна собираться каждый раз - это добавляет дополнительную нагрузку на ваше хранилище. Вот почему я ненавидел предложенное вами расширение оболочки. 1. Это делает мою систему очень медленной 2. Она повреждает мои диски, выполняя дополнительные операции. Я предпочитаю решение, которое я предоставляю, так как оно добавляет контекстное меню «Сканировать с размером папки» в проводнике Windows, которое я использую, когда мне это нужно. Это лучше. Sarah Williams 10 лет назад 0
Да Размер папки имеет версию PRO, но большинство важных функций доступно в бесплатной версии - перечисляются все размеры файлов и папок, отчеты о самых больших файлах и папках и т. Д. - все, что нужно для хорошей очистки диска. Sarah Williams 10 лет назад 0
«Нет такой информации». Да, к сожалению, это действительно ответ, который я уже сказал. «Эта информация недоступна в файловой системе и должна собираться каждый раз». Да, это тоже уже хорошо известно. `Это добавляет дополнительную нагрузку на ваше хранилище. А? `Вот почему я ненавидел предложенное вами расширение оболочки. Это делает мою систему очень медленной. Тогда вам не следовало добавлять столбец в каждую папку / корневой каталог. Столбец не включен по умолчанию, поэтому он влияет на ноль до тех пор, пока вы его не включите, и даже тогда он использует кэш для уменьшения воздействия. Synetech 10 лет назад 0
Я не думаю, что вы правы. Это расширение оболочки устанавливает сервис, который постоянно обновляет информацию о каждой файловой операции - перехват ввода-вывода, который является избыточным для такой информации, IMHO. Sarah Williams 10 лет назад 0
`Это повреждает мои диски, выполняя дополнительные операции`. Если ваш диск слишком старый или больной, любая деятельность диска будет рискованной. «Я предпочитаю решение, которое я предоставляю, так как оно добавляет контекстное меню« Сканировать с размером папки »в Проводнике, которое я использую всякий раз, когда оно мне нужно». Конечно, и многие люди довольны этим, но это * не * то же самое как имеющий размер прямо в самом Explorer. `Размер папки имеет PRO версию, но большинство важных функций доступно в бесплатной версии` Правда, но 60% ваших сообщений продвигают Mind Gems, так что это похоже на [маркетинг] (http://superuser.com/help /поведение). Synetech 10 лет назад 0
`Я не думаю, что ты прав. Это расширение оболочки устанавливает службу, которая постоянно обновляет информацию о каждой файловой операции - ловушку ввода-вывода, которая является избыточной для такой информации, IMHO. Да, она делает это, чтобы идти в ногу со случайной * write *, но не имеет пагубное влияние на большинство систем * из-за его кеша *. `БЕСПЛАТНАЯ версия [содержит большую часть] того, что нужно для хорошей очистки диска. За исключением представления древовидной карты, которое является наиболее полезной информацией для очистки диска. Synetech 10 лет назад 0
Syntech Я не спорю с вами ... Я просто указываю на аргументы, чтобы поддержать мой тезис. Это вопрос личных предпочтений. Всегда приятно иметь больше альтернатив. Мир;) Sarah Williams 10 лет назад 0
Не волнуйтесь; Я тоже не спорю, я просто объясняю, чтобы устранить путаницу. В любом случае, Размер папки не отвечает на этот вопрос. Если вам нравится Размер папки и вы хотите предложить его, не стесняйтесь упоминать его в некоторых из [многих существующих вопросов] (http://www.google.com/search?q=site%3Asuperuser.com+windows+folder+ размер), к которому это * относится *. Synetech 10 лет назад 0
@SarahWilliams +1 инструмент помог мне в том, что я искал ... он перечисляет папки на новой вкладке и показывает размер каждой папки при навигации по обычному проводнику Windows ... просто используя бесплатную версию n, он обладает большинством функций я хочу.. Lucky 10 лет назад 0
2
Synetech

Ну нет; к сожалению, в проводнике Windows 8 нет встроенного столбца размера папки и не поддерживается расширение оболочки, такое как размер папки . Более того, даже расширения оболочки, такие как «Размер космического дельфина» (который показывает дерево размеров всех подкаталогов папки на вкладке диалогового окна « Свойства »), не работают или, скорее, не работают, так как они были повреждены в Vista.

К сожалению, чтобы увидеть размеры подпапок, пользователям придется продолжать использовать внешние сторонние инструменты, такие как WinDirStat и SequoiaView, что не совсем то же самое, потому что, по крайней мере, они не позволяют вам видеть размеры папок прямо в Исследуйте и сортируйте их (технически, у некоторых действительно есть представление списка папок, которое приближается к Проводнику, но это все еще просто обходной путь, а не то же самое, что и фактическое расширение оболочки).

К сожалению, даже [расширение оболочки Space Dolphin] (http://www.pcworld.com/product/946740/folder-size-shell-extension.html), которое добавляет вкладку в диалог * Properties * для отображения размеров из подкаталогов не работает в Vista + без встроенной альтернативы. `ಠ╭╮ಠ` Synetech 11 лет назад 0
1
Jon

Я собирался ответить, указав, что, хотя оригинальный размер папки некоторое время не работал в Vista и выше, теперь он работает, создавая отдельное окно, которое отслеживает размеры папок. Таким образом, хотя он не находится в столбце внутри существующего окна проводника, он плавает рядом с ним, и отдельное окно можно отсортировать по размеру.

Тем не менее, я вижу, что @Synetech указал на это в одном из своих комментариев. Я согласен с ним, что это "клуджи".

Тем не менее, в случае, если другие не будут внимательно следить за комментариями, как я, я оставлю это как возможный ответ, хотя это не является строго реальным «ответом» на исходный вопрос. (Также я пока не могу оставлять комментарии.)

Кто-то ответил с названием стороннего приложения. Я согласен с @Synetech, что это не отвечает на вопрос, а именно: ослабило ли Microsoft свое ограничение на создание столбцов в проводнике, или было ли какое-либо программное обеспечение, которое смогло это сделать. (Я также согласен с комментарием @ Synetech о том, что большинство сообщений автора на этом сайте относятся к одному и тому же производителю программного обеспечения, поэтому, возможно, здесь есть предвзятость или повестка дня.)

Тем не менее, в интересах справедливости и потому, что размещенное стороннее приложение является платным, вот несколько бесплатных альтернатив:

Наслаждаться.

Похожие вопросы